The relative reliability of five steam turbine governing and stop valve arrangements is mathematically determined. The actual valve reliabilities are determined from field performance data and the expected number of failures for each arrangement, for the life of a turbo-generator set, is calculated.
The relative initial, system failure, maintenance and downtime costs for each system of the five governing and stop valve arrangements are determined, and the optimum arrangement giving the minimum relative total system cost is arrived at. Thus, the great value of the application of reliability engineering to commercial equipment is brought out.
